Google’s cloud division is building a team to create services for developers focused on blockchain applications. CNBC writes about it, quoting Amit Zaveri, Vice President of Google Cloud.

“While the world is just beginning to embrace Web 3.0, this market is already showing great potential and many customers are asking us to increase our support for crypto-related industries and technologies,” he wrote in a letter to employees.

Zaveri said that Google plans to offer enterprise customers backend services that provide access to distributed ledger technology. However, the company does not want to be “directly part of the cryptocurrency wave.”

He announced that Google will develop a system to verify and record transactions that will simplify the process of creating and running blockchain nodes. Savery added that the tool can be used in third-party computing environments such as Amazon Web Services.

Recall that in January 2022, Google hired former PayPal CEO Arnold Goldberg to relaunch its payments division. The appointment is in line with the company’s strategy to merge with a number of financial services, including those focused on cryptocurrencies.
